  1. To perform a landmine row, follow these steps12345:
    1. Stand perpendicular to the barbell.
    2. Grip the free end with one hand.
    3. Lean over slightly.
    4. Row the barbell towards your hip, keeping your elbow close to your body.
    5. Ensure the core remains engaged throughout the movement.

    Here’s how to perform a landmine row: Stand with your right side next to the bar. Bend at your hips to hold the bar with your right hand. Elongate your spine, engage your core, and maintain a slight bend in your knees. Bend your elbow to raise the weight toward your chest, close to your body. Lower the bar. Then do the opposite side.

    After setting up your weights, stand with your toes roughly aligned with the plates. Deadlift the barbell to your starting position, meaning you’re at full extension. Soften your knees and hinge at the hips so your torso is at about 45 degrees. Pull your hands toward your chest to execute the landmine row.

    Setup your landmine attachment. Load the open end of the barbell with the desired amount of plates. Grab the barbell toward the plate side using your hands or a cable attachment. Use a shoulder-width stance, bend the knees, braced core and flat back. Pull the plates up off the floor and begin rowing by pulling the bar toward you.
